Graduation Requirements• 27 credits
• 4 English, 3 Math (3 different levels)• 3 Social Studies (including U.S. Govt.)• 3 Science, 1.5 Fine Arts, 1 CTE• .5 Health, 1.5 P.E. (Fit for Life required)• .5 Computer Tech, .5 Financial Literacy• 3 Senior core classes• Electives to equal 27 credits total• No U’s• Athletes must complete 16 core classes to
meet NCAA eligibility requirements.

ACT/SAT Scores• The ACT test is given several times
a year at NHS. The SAT must be taken at a college testing center.
• October is the last ACT test that can be taken for priority scholarship consideration.
• Academic scholarships from Utah colleges and universities require an index score.
• ACT/SAT and AP scores are listed on the bottom of transcripts. AP scores must be registered with your intended college.
• Presently, no Utah colleges or universities require the ACT Writing Test.

Federal Financial Aid• www.FAFSA.ed.gov
• Apply online in January
• It is first-come first-serve
• Your parents must complete their 2012 Tax Return before you can file your 2013 FAFSA Application
• Federal financial help is available in the form of grants, work study and loans.
Grants do not need to be re-paid.
